After a FIFA U-turn Tuesday morning, at least one World Cup referee is ready to embrace goal-line technology.

English referee Howard Webb, who officiated last month's Champions League final, said he would be open to technological aid if it helps referees get the calls right.

Webb said at the latest World Cup referee's open day that "I'm open minded about anything that makes us more credible as match officials."
Webb added that "whatever tools I am given I will use them to the best of my ability."
